Aruba is about 1.2 times smaller than American Samoa.

American Samoa is approximately 224 sq km, while Aruba is approximately 180 sq km, making Aruba 80.36% the size of American Samoa. Meanwhile, the population of American Samoa is ~45,443 people (76,877 more people live in Aruba).
